S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H
S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H is a Texas gas lease in Nacogdoches County, Railroad Commission district 06, operated by Chesapeake Operating, Inc. It has 1 wellbore on file with the Commission. Reported production runs from May 2009 to August 2026, totalling 671,358 thousand cubic feet. The lease is currently producing. Fitting a decline curve to that history and pricing the remaining production at today's forward curve values the whole lease — a 100% undivided interest — at about $57K, with roughly $12K expected over the next twelve months. An individual royalty owner receives their own decimal interest times that figure. Over the last twelve months on file it averaged 619 thousand cubic feet a month. Its strongest month on the record we hold was June 2022, at 3,850 thousand cubic feet. In our own backtest, leases producing at this rate are forecast to within about 22% of what they went on to produce, and that measured error is the range shown on the page rather than a confidence of our own devising.

- How much is S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H worth?
- The remaining production from S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H is estimated to be worth about $57K in total as of 26 August 2026, within a range of $45K to $70K. That figure is the whole lease, undivided — not any one owner's share. A royalty interest in S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H is a fraction of it. The estimate fits an Arps decline curve to the production S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H has already reported, prices the remaining production at the current forward strip, and discounts it at 12% a year. The figure shown for SOUTHLAND PAPER MILLS NORTH is an estimate of value, not an offer and not an appraisal.
